Website Design and Programming

Website Design, Programming, SEO and Lead Generation

Moara Vlasiei Website Design and Programming Ilfov, Romania

Romania (RO)

Ilfov Region

Moara Vlasiei City

Latitude: 44.63 Longitude 26.21